¿Qué es el Proof of Work (PoW)?

ilustracion de mineros de bitcoin trabajando a través del protocolo pow

El Proof of Work (PoW), o prueba de trabajo, es uno de los mecanismos más importantes y utilizados en el mundo de las criptomonedas. Este protocolo garantiza la seguridad y la descentralización de las redes blockchain, pues permite validar transacciones y crear nuevas monedas.

El PoW es fundamental para monedas como Bitcoin y Ethereum (antes de su transición a Proof of Stake) y se ha convertido en un concepto clave para entender el funcionamiento de las criptomonedas y la blockchain.

En Fluyez exploramos qué es el Proof of Work, cómo funciona y por qué es crucial para mantener la seguridad de las redes descentralizadas. Además, analizamos su historia, su papel en Bitcoin y la rentabilidad de la minería basada en este mecanismo.

Proof of Work: ¿de qué se trata?

El Proof of Work es un mecanismo de consenso utilizado para validar transacciones en una blockchain y agregar nuevos bloques a la cadena. Este proceso requiere que los nodos de la red (llamados mineros) resuelvan problemas matemáticos complejos mediante el uso de poder computacional.

Estos problemas son diseñados para ser difíciles de resolver, pero fáciles de verificar, lo que asegura que las transacciones sean seguras y que no haya manipulación de datos.

Para entenderlo mejor, pensemos en el PoW como un concurso en el que varios participantes compiten por resolver un rompecabezas. El primero en resolverlo recibe una recompensa y su solución es verificada por los demás. Este esfuerzo colectivo es lo que mantiene segura la red y permite la descentralización.

Un aspecto clave de este sistema es que incentiva la participación otorgando recompensas en criptomonedas.

Historia del Proof of Work

El concepto de Proof of Work se originó en 1993, cuando Cynthia Dwork y Moni Naor lo propusieron como un mecanismo para prevenir el spam en correos electrónicos. La idea era obligar a los remitentes a realizar una pequeña cantidad de trabajo computacional antes de enviar un correo para disminuir el envío masivo de mensajes no deseados.

Posteriormente, en 1997, Adam Back creó Hashcash, un sistema que utilizaba Proof of Work para combatir el spam y el abuso en sistemas online. Hashcash introdujo el concepto de resolver problemas computacionales para generar un hash, un elemento que más tarde sería clave en las criptomonedas.

Fue en 2008 cuando Satoshi Nakamoto tomó estos conceptos y los integró en el protocolo de Bitcoin, lo que marcó un antes y un después en el mundo de las criptomonedas. Al combinar el Proof of Work con la tecnología blockchain, Nakamoto creó un sistema financiero descentralizado que resolvía problemas críticos como el «doble gasto» y la confianza en terceros.

Antes del PoW, no existía una solución eficiente para garantizar la seguridad de las transacciones digitales sin necesidad de intermediarios. El protocolo de Bitcoin resolvió este problema al combinar PoW con la blockchain, una estructura que almacena datos de manera transparente y segura.

El Proof of Work en Bitcoin

Bitcoin es el ejemplo más icónico de cómo funciona el Proof of Work. En la red Bitcoin, los mineros compiten para resolver un problema matemático conocido como «hashing«. Este proceso implica encontrar un número (nonce) que, al combinarse con los datos del bloque, produzca un hash que cumpla ciertos requisitos predefinidos.

El hash resultante debe comenzar con una cierta cantidad de ceros, lo que lo hace extremadamente difícil de generar sin una cantidad significativa de cálculos. Este mecanismo funciona como una lotería: los mineros intentan diferentes valores de nonce hasta encontrar uno que cumpla con los criterios.

Cuando un minero logra resolver el problema, se le otorga una recompensa en Bitcoin y su bloque se añade a la cadena. Este proceso no solo valida las transacciones contenidas en el bloque, sino que también asegura que la red opere de manera descentralizada y confiable.

PoW en la emisión de BTCs

Además, el PoW desempeña un papel crucial en la emisión controlada de Bitcoin. Cada bloque generado produce una recompensa para el minero, pero esta recompensa se reduce a la mitad aproximadamente cada cuatro años en un evento conocido como «halving«. Este diseño asegura que solo existirán 21 millones de Bitcoins en circulación.

Otro aspecto importante del Proof of Work en Bitcoin es su resistencia a los ataques. Para comprometer la red, un atacante necesitaría controlar más de la mitad del poder computacional total, lo cual es prácticamente imposible debido a la escala global de los mineros que participan en el sistema. Esto convierte al PoW en uno de los mecanismos de consenso más seguros hasta la fecha.

Funcionamiento del protocolo PoW

El proceso del Proof of Work puede dividirse en los siguientes pasos:

  1. Recepción de transacciones: los nodos recogen las transacciones pendientes y las agrupan en un bloque.
  2. Resolución del problema matemático: los mineros usan su poder computacional para encontrar el nonce correcto que genera un hash válido.
  3. Validación del bloque: una vez que un minero encuentra la solución, los demás nodos verifican su validez.
  4. Añadido del bloque a la blockchain: si el bloque es válido, se incorpora a la cadena y las transacciones se confirman.
  5. Recompensa al minero: el minero que resolvió el problema recibe una recompensa en criptomonedas.

Este proceso asegura la integridad de lo que es una blockchain y previene ataques.

 

Características principales del Proof of Work

ilustracion de una minera de bitcoin utilizando el protocolo pow con su laptop de lata generación

Las características más importantes del Proof of work en relación con las criptomonedas son las siguientes:

  • Seguridad: el PoW hace que sea extremadamente costoso y difícil alterar la blockchain. Para modificar un bloque, un atacante tendría que rehacer el trabajo de todos los bloques posteriores, lo cual requeriría una cantidad de poder computacional inmensa.
  • Descentralización: ningún ente central controla la red, ya que los mineros trabajan de manera independiente en diferentes partes del mundo. Esto distribuye el poder entre miles de participantes, lo que reduce el riesgo de censura o manipulación.
  • Consenso: todos los nodos de la red acuerdan el estado actual de la blockchain gracias a las reglas establecidas por el protocolo. Esto significa que las transacciones son verificadas por una comunidad global y no por una única entidad.
  • Transparencia: todas las transacciones y bloques añadidos a la cadena son visibles para cualquier participante. Esto fomenta la confianza en la red, ya que cualquiera puede auditar el historial completo.
  • Inmutabilidad: una vez que un bloque es añadido a la blockchain, es prácticamente imposible modificarlo. Esto se debe al diseño criptográfico del PoW, que asegura que cualquier alteración sea detectada por los nodos de la red.

El mecanismo de consenso de blockchain asociado a PoW

El Proof of Work es esencial para el consenso en una blockchain. Este mecanismo asegura que todos los participantes en la red estén de acuerdo sobre el historial de transacciones. Al requerir tiempo y recursos en resolver problemas matemáticos, PoW establece un sistema en el que los bloques son validados únicamente si cumplen con los criterios establecidos.

Este proceso de consenso también evita bifurcaciones o «forks» accidentales en la cadena, ya que los nodos siempre eligen la cadena más larga (es decir, aquella con más trabajo acumulado). Además, hace que sea casi imposible para un atacante controlar la red, ya que necesitaría más del 50% del poder computacional global, lo que sería extremadamente costoso tanto en términos de hardware como de electricidad.

El PoW, por tanto, no solo valida las transacciones, sino que también actúa como una barrera contra actores malintencionados para asegurar que la blockchain sea confiable y transparente.

Diferencias entre Proof of Work y Proof of Stake

Aunque ambos mecanismos buscan asegurar la blockchain, existen diferencias clave entre Proof of Work y Proof of Stake (PoS):

  1. Consumo de recursos: PoW es intensivo en términos de energía, ya que requiere grandes cantidades de electricidad para el minado. En cambio, PoS es más eficiente energéticamente, ya que no depende del poder computacional.
  2. Validación: en PoW, los mineros compiten para resolver problemas matemáticos, mientras que en PoS los validadores son seleccionados en función de la cantidad de criptomonedas que poseen y están dispuestos a «apostar» como garantía.
  3. Descentralización: aunque PoW fomenta la descentralización al permitir que cualquiera participe como minero, su alto costo limita la participación. PoS, por otro lado, puede concentrar poder en los grandes poseedores de monedas, lo que genera preocupaciones sobre la descentralización.
  4. Seguridad: ambos mecanismos son seguros, pero PoW ha sido probado durante más tiempo y es considerado el estándar de oro en términos de resistencia a ataques.

La minería de prueba de trabajo: ¿es rentable?

La rentabilidad de la minería en PoW depende de varios factores, como el costo de la electricidad, el precio del Bitcoin y la competencia en la red. La minería de bitcoin en México, por ejemplo, se considera rentable, porque, en comparación con otras naciones, este país es un punto estratégico debido a sus costos energéticos competitivos.

En el caso de Colombia, muchos se preguntan: ¿es rentable minar criptomonedas en Colombia? Esto depende de los costos operativos y del acceso a equipos como un rig de minería. También es posible calcular cuánto se ganaría con minería bitcoin utilizando herramientas online que estiman ganancias potenciales según la dificultad actual de la red y los precios de mercado.

Además, existen aplicaciones que permiten minar bitcoin gratis, lo que hace mucho más rentable esta actividad.

¿Por qué Proof of Work es fundamental en el mundo cripto?

El Proof of Work es fundamental para el ecosistema de las criptomonedas, porque garantiza su seguridad, descentralización y transparencia. Aunque tiene sus desventajas, como el alto consumo de energía, sigue siendo una tecnología revolucionaria que ha permitido el crecimiento de la blockchain y las criptomonedas.

En conclusión, el PoW es un pilar esencial para entender el funcionamiento de las criptomonedas y su impacto en el mundo moderno. Si estás interesado en aprender más sobre blockchain o cómo minar criptomonedas en Perú, México o Colombia, explora otros artículos en Fluyez.

Picture of Luis Eduardo Berrospi
Luis Eduardo Berrospi
Soy Luis Eduardo Berrospi, fundador y CEO de Fluyez, la principal plataforma peruana de compraventa de criptomonedas. Nuestra misión es simplificar el acceso a las criptos y fomentar la adopción masiva en América Latina.